Since AMQ 5.9.0 was released and updated within the TomEE snapshots I have begun getting exceptions on shutdown. I am not sure if this is ActiveMQ related or TomEE but I am going to start here. Is this just verbose logging and safe to ignore? I have attached part of the shutdown log below.
Trevor Stevens [email protected] 08-Nov-2013 10:48:42.397 INFO [Thread-39] org.apache.coyote.AbstractProtocol.stop Stopping ProtocolHandler ["http-apr-8080"] 08-Nov-2013 10:48:42.450 INFO [Thread-39] org.apache.coyote.AbstractProtocol.stop Stopping ProtocolHandler ["http-apr-8443"] 08-Nov-2013 10:48:42.503 INFO [Thread-39] org.apache.openejb.server.SimpleServiceManager.stop Stopping server services 08-Nov-2013 10:48:42.513 INFO [Thread-39] org.apache.openejb.assembler.classic.Assembler.destroyApplication Undeploying app: openejb 08-Nov-2013 10:48:42.520 INFO [Thread-39] org.apache.openejb.assembler.classic.Assembler.destroyResource Stopping ResourceAdapter: ActiveMQResourceAdapter 08-Nov-2013 10:48:42.521 INFO [Thread-39] org.apache.openejb.resource.activemq.ActiveMQResourceAdapter.stop Stopping ActiveMQ 08-Nov-2013 10:48:42.522 INFO [ActiveMQResourceAdapter stop] org.apache.activemq.broker.BrokerService.stop Apache ActiveMQ 5.9.0 (localhost, ID:tstevens.local-49626-1383925107691-0:1) is shutting down 08-Nov-2013 10:48:42.525 WARNING [ActiveMQ Connection Executor: vm://localhost#0] org.apache.activemq.ra.ActiveMQManagedConnection.onException Connection failed: javax.jms.JMSException: peer (vm://localhost#1) stopped. 08-Nov-2013 10:48:42.526 WARNING [ActiveMQ Connection Executor: vm://localhost#0] org.apache.geronimo.connector.outbound.GeronimoConnectionEventListener.connectionErrorOccurred connectionErrorOccurred called with null javax.jms.JMSException: peer (vm://localhost#1) stopped. at org.apache.activemq.util.JMSExceptionSupport.create(JMSExceptionSupport.java:54) at org.apache.activemq.ActiveMQConnection.onAsyncException(ActiveMQConnection.java:1983) at org.apache.activemq.ActiveMQConnection.onException(ActiveMQConnection.java:2002) at org.apache.activemq.transport.TransportFilter.onException(TransportFilter.java:101) at org.apache.activemq.transport.ResponseCorrelator.onException(ResponseCorrelator.java:126) at org.apache.activemq.transport.TransportFilter.onException(TransportFilter.java:101) at org.apache.activemq.transport.vm.VMTransport.stop(VMTransport.java:205) at org.apache.activemq.transport.TransportFilter.stop(TransportFilter.java:65) at org.apache.activemq.transport.TransportFilter.stop(TransportFilter.java:65) at org.apache.activemq.transport.ResponseCorrelator.stop(ResponseCorrelator.java:132) at org.apache.activemq.broker.TransportConnection.doStop(TransportConnection.java:1071) at org.apache.activemq.broker.TransportConnection$4.run(TransportConnection.java:1037)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:744) Caused by: org.apache.activemq.transport.TransportDisposedIOException: peer (vm://localhost#1) stopped. ... 9 more
